Polish Meaning of olfactory nerve
Nerw węchowy
Other Polish words related to Nerw węchowy
No Synonyms and anytonyms found
Nearest Words of olfactory nerve
Definitions and Meaning of olfactory nerve in English
olfactory nerve (n)
a collective term for numerous olfactory filaments in the nasal mucosa
FAQs About the word olfactory nerve
Nerw węchowy
a collective term for numerous olfactory filaments in the nasal mucosa
No synonyms found.
No antonyms found.
olfactory modality => modalność węchowa, olfactory impairment => Utrata węchu, olfactory bulb => Cebula węchowa, olfactory brain => Móżdżek węchowy, olfactory => węchowy,